EMA updating guidance on pain products

June 1, 2013 12:19 AM UTC

EMA issued draft guidance on the clinical development of products to treat pain. The draft will update and merge two current guidelines on nociceptive and neuropathic pain, which were respectively published in 2002 and 2005. The agency said that since the two guidances were published, the different pathophysiological mechanisms and pathways at the origin of pain have become better understood and it now appears that certain pain conditions like cancer pain can have both nociceptive and neuropathic elements. Nociceptive pain is defined as pain due to the activation of nociceptors, while neuropathic pain is defined as pain arising as a direct consequence of a lesion or disease affecting the peripheral nervous system (PNS) or CNS. ...
